Understanding the Eform Affidavit Exempt Execution
The eform affidavit exempt execution is a legal document used in Iowa to facilitate the transfer of property without the need for formal probate proceedings. This form is particularly useful for individuals who seek to simplify the distribution of their assets after death. By utilizing this form, heirs can claim property directly, provided they meet specific criteria set by Iowa law. It is essential to understand the conditions under which this affidavit can be used to ensure compliance with state regulations.
Steps to Complete the Eform Affidavit Exempt Execution
Completing the Iowa affidavit property form involves several key steps to ensure that the document is filled out correctly. First, gather all necessary information regarding the deceased's property, including titles, deeds, and other relevant documents. Next, accurately fill out the eform, ensuring that all required fields are completed. It is crucial to include the names of all heirs and their relationship to the deceased. After completing the form, it must be signed in the presence of a notary public to validate the execution. Finally, submit the completed affidavit to the appropriate county recorder's office.
Legal Use of the Eform Affidavit Exempt Execution
The legal use of the eform affidavit exempt execution is governed by Iowa state law, which outlines specific criteria that must be met for the affidavit to be valid. This form can only be utilized if the total value of the property does not exceed a certain threshold, which is updated periodically. Additionally, the affidavit must be used for property that is solely owned by the deceased, and it cannot be used for properties held in joint tenancy or those subject to a trust. Understanding these legal parameters is essential for ensuring that the affidavit is used appropriately.
Key Elements of the Eform Affidavit Exempt Execution
Several key elements must be included in the Iowa affidavit property form to ensure its validity. These elements typically include the full name and address of the deceased, a description of the property being transferred, and the names and addresses of all heirs. Moreover, the form should include a statement affirming that the total value of the property falls within the allowable limits set by Iowa law. It is also important to include a declaration that no probate proceedings are pending, which reinforces the legitimacy of the affidavit.

Required Documents for the Eform Affidavit Exempt Execution
To successfully complete the Iowa affidavit property form, several documents are required. These include the death certificate of the deceased, proof of ownership for the property in question, and identification for all heirs involved. If applicable, any additional documentation that supports the claim to the property should also be included. Having these documents ready will streamline the process and help avoid delays in the execution of the affidavit.
